About the role

We are currently seeking a motivated Compliance Trainer – Fixed Plant Traineeships to facilitate training delivery for our successful fixed plant operator traineeship in this high impact role. Working an 8:6 roster, across all MinRes operations and client sites, this role plays a pivotal part in shaping the future of our workforce.

Key Responsibilities (but not limited to):

  • Facilitate training and assessment across Mineral Resources operations to deliver ​​RII30420 Certificate III in Resource Processing****​ for our fixed and processing plant operator trainees (Mining Services division)
  • Creation, review and input into training packages and tools
  • Promote and support the MinRes Training Standards and Processes
  • Upload completed training documentation into training management systems
  • Facilitate comprehensive onboarding for trainees to ensure they are set up for success
  • Monitor trainee progress and performance, identifying areas for improvement and support
  • Provide guidance to operational leaders to ensure trainees receive comprehensive and well-rounded training experiences
  • Stay updated on industry trends, regulations, and best practices to continuously improve the program
  • Lead by example in the field to ensure best practices are demonstrated
  • Maintain currency of industry skills and trainer/assessor competencies

About You / Requirements

  • Certificate IV in Training & Assessment – TAE40116 (Mandatory)
  • Minimum of 3 years experience in the Resources, Mining & Crushing sector as a Fixed Plant Operator and/or Process Plant Operator
  • Ability to deliver:
    • RIIWHS202E - Enter and work in confined spaces
    • MSMWHS217 - Gas test atmospheres
    • RIIWHS204E - Work safely at heights
    • RIIMP0304E - Conduct wheel loader operations
    • RIIHAN311F - Conduct operations with integrated tool carrier
    • RIIHAN309F - Conduct telescopic materials handler operations
    • RIIMPO318F - Conduct civil construction skid steer loader operations
  • Proven experience in a Trainer/Assessor Role
  • Valid C Class drivers’ licence
